Beginning the Renovations......drama after drama

Today is Tuesday the 11/11........
I had received and call from mere male yesterday that he & his brother Billy, had started on one of the bedrooms to see what needed to be done.
Firstly they had to access the flooring under the old carpet where water had apparently filtered through from the laundry by previous tenants.
As they pulled the carpet back and exposed the floor board it did show a certain amount of rot where part of the flooring needed to be replaced.
They went to town and purchased the required timber flooring etc and started on it today.

As they pulled up the old flooring, part of the wall on the side where the water had filtered through, had to be broken away.

This exposed the copper water pipes, where much to their disgust, old plumbing works obviously not by a plumber had surfaced.
Where some of the copper piping was narrow leading into thicker copper piping and then back to thin piping hence creating the problem.
We were perplexed as to why the water pressure was so bad.
Where the pipe had been too long, some one had bent it in a 45 deg.angle cutting of the natural flow of water restricting the pressure.

After we had purchased expensive thicker hosing to run from the header tank up the hill and back to the house, thinking that would increase the flow, did we find we were wrong and now we know why.....

Now until a plumber attends works in that bedroom cease ....
